Principal Nursing Officer/Nursing Manager
Employer: The Avenues Clinic
We are seeking an experienced and results-driven Principal Nursing Officer/Nursing Manager to lead and oversee nursing services, ensuring the delivery of safe, patient-centered, evidence-based, and cost-effective care while promoting clinical excellence, compliance, governance, and operational efficiency.
Duties and Responsibilities
Clinical Operations and Quality Management
* Lead nursing operations and implement strategies that ensure high-quality, patient-centred care.
* Ensure compliance with clinical governance standards, policies, ethical practices, and infection prevention protocols.
* Monitor clinical outcomes, patient experience, and quality indicators, implementing continuous improvement initiatives.
* Oversee patient allocation processes and prepare strategic, management, and board reports.
Governance, Compliance and Risk Management
* Lead clinical governance and quality improvement programmes.
* Manage adverse event investigations, corrective actions, accreditation requirements, and regulatory compliance.
* Ensure proper management of patient records, departmental assets, and infection prevention programmes.
People Management
* Recruit, develop, mentor, and retain nursing staff while overseeing performance and workforce planning.
* Coordinate training, CPD, succession planning, and leadership development initiatives.
* Foster a culture of accountability, teamwork, and continuous learning, including oversight of the Post Graduate School of Nursing.
Financial Management
* Support budget development, resource planning, and expenditure control.
* Promote cost-effective nursing care and ensure optimal utilization and maintenance of clinical equipment.
Stakeholder Engagement
* Build and maintain effective relationships with patients, clinicians, employees, regulators, and other stakeholders.
* Participate in professional forums and strengthen interdepartmental collaboration to achieve organisational objectives.
Strategic Business Development
* Participate in strategic business development initiatives that support organizational growth and sustainability.
Qualifications and Experience
* Minimum of five (5) years’ experience in a senior hospital management position.
* Post Basic Nursing qualification, preferably in Operating Theatre Nursing.
* Master of Business Administration (MBA) is an added advantage.
* Current registration with the Nurses Council of Zimbabwe or ability to register with the same is essential.
Skills and Competencies
* Strong leadership and people management skills.
* Excellent communication, interpersonal, and counselling skills.
* Sound understanding of healthcare legislation and health law.
* Clinical governance, quality assurance, and risk management expertise.
* Critical thinking and root cause analysis skills.
* Computer literacy and report-writing proficiency.
* Results-oriented with strong strategic and operational planning capabilities.
